На этой странице представлены новые функции, представленные в Android Automotive OS 12L.
Улучшения системного пользовательского интерфейса и основных приложений
- Функция быстрого управления. Позволяет OEM-производителям добавлять выбранные настройки (например, переключатели Bluetooth) в SysUI (например, строку состояния), чтобы пользователи могли безопасно изменять ключевые настройки во время вождения, не открывая приложение «Настройки».
- Поворотная опора . Улучшения и исправления ошибок.
- Настройка пользовательского интерфейса. Включена архитектура плагинов для пользовательских классов. Подробности см. в разделе Плагины автомобильного пользовательского интерфейса .
- Визуальный пересмотр уведомлений. Обновление пользовательского интерфейса и улучшения групповых уведомлений.
Bluetooth
- Улучшена производительность повторного подключения Bluetooth. Автоматически подключайтесь к устройствам чаще и при правильных обстоятельствах. Дополнительную информацию см. в разделе Управление соединениями Bluetooth .
- База данных сообщений. Поддержка использования базы данных сообщений через профиль доступа к сообщениям (MAP) для обеспечения большей гибкости приложений обмена сообщениями, использующих Bluetooth.
Возможности подключения
- Выбор сети для каждого приложения (PANS) . Включите создание и применение динамической сетевой политики, определяющей, какие приложения могут использовать
OEM_PAID networks
. - Двойная СТА. Включите IVI для подключения к сети Wi-Fi с ограничениями OEM одновременно с основным подключением к сети Wi-Fi.
Аудио
- Звуковой сигнал приглушения. Предоставляет HAL состояние фокуса звука и информацию о том, какие устройства вывода следует отключить.
- Улучшения громкости. Включите для более точного управления томом, включая предоставление API для получения активных групп томов.
- Отключение звука для каждой группы томов. Включите отключение звука для каждой группы томов и улучшите взаимодействие HAL и пользовательского интерфейса о состояниях отключения звука.
- Миграция AIDL для AudioControl HAL. AudioControl HAL перенесен с HIDL на AIDL, чтобы полностью использовать функциональность AIDL.
- Обработка политики электропитания для аудио. Включена функция управления питанием для службы автомобильной аудиосистемы, включая отключение и включение запросов фокусировки, а также отключение и включение звука в группах громкости при изменении политики электропитания для звука.
Камера
- CarEvsManager. Позволяет OEM-производителям реализовать Android Activity, которая показывает предварительный просмотр служб автомобильных камер.
Надежность и стабильность системы
- Управление флэш-памятью автомобиля Watchdog. Управляет системной флэш-памятью, ограничивая объем данных, записываемых в хранилище. Позволяет OEM-производителям определять пороговые значения записи (для пакетов OEM, мультимедиа и карт) и собирать статистику для OEM-приложений. Отключает и прекращает работу некритических приложений и служб, которые превышают определенные пороговые значения.
Безопасность
- Шифрование, привязанное к транспортному средству . Шифрование хранилища Android теперь можно настроить для хранения некоторых ключевых параметров шифрования на внешнем ЭБУ. Это предотвращает сбор данных при снятии головного устройства с автомобиля (например, из-за кражи или отправки на свалку).
- Безопасные возможности разработчика. Опции разработчика Android и ADB могут быть включены удаленно исключительно OEM-производителем. Эталонная реализация обеспечивает механизмы доступа к криптотокенам и удаленный веб-сервис.
Расположение
- Переключатель местоположения усовершенствованной системы помощи водителю (ADAS). Доступом к местоположению устройства для приложений, используемых для ADAS, теперь можно управлять с помощью отдельного переключателя местоположения в приложении «Настройки».
Телеметрия
- Возможности периферийной аналитики. Предоставляет возможность выполнять дополнительную обработку метрик на периферийных устройствах Android Automotive. Показатели информационно-развлекательной системы Android и свойств транспортных средств можно настроить с помощью сценариев, написанных на языке Lua, и обработать на устройстве для отправки на серверную часть по выбору OEM.
Согласие
- Исправления соответствия. Ряд исправлений обеспечивает соответствие пакетам сертификационных тестов Android. Версия Android 12L AAOS на 100% совместима с наборами тестов CTS, CTS-Verifier и STS на нашей внутренней эталонной платформе без дополнительных исправлений, необходимых в программном обеспечении AOSP.